Output 83009936d41946ab6f749ef1ebd7ec5e59b9c3156b66d55f51c8605caf18534d:0

value
1952514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f2bbd3f4e48c45aff3c3367f6a38b2da613fee5 OP_EQUAL
address
34XqGYfFuHh4hJb47RLtDGUx4i4smWrBW6
transaction
83009936d41946ab6f749ef1ebd7ec5e59b9c3156b66d55f51c8605caf18534d
spent
true